7. Working:
Bullet is fired downward in to the ground
The bullet in designed in such a way that it gives out powerful
blast of radio waves from under the ground. The bullet will
produce a pulse of radio waves as it touches the ground and
signal is reflected from any landmines within about a 15 meter
radius will be detected by an antenna on the helicopter.
